For the budget consensus or for smaller sized water gardens as décor, this 12″ diameter decorative wooden water wheel is a great choice of entry-level wheel. Hand-crafted from high quality pine wood, the wheel features a 12 inch (30 cm) diameter design with a popular overshot movement type. Unlike undershoot wheels, this wheel requires water flow coming from overhead for the best operation. Water which hits the wheel will be collected in the blades, and the wheel will turn on it’s shaft and axle as water builds to the correct capacity. The water wheel is housed within a very pretty wooden frame made to resemble a traditional watermill. The wheel sits with it’s axle within the main house which extends to the top of the wheel and moves water from the top to bottom in an “overshot” design. Although the wheel is designed for exterior use, coming with it’s own water tray, it can still be placed on a shallow pond shelf or on an embankment next to the pond. For overshot designs, or very tall water wheels, solar powered pond pumps may not be suitable as you’ll need to lift water to the top of the water wheel. In this instance a quality submersible pump or an external pump would be a better choice, as both would provide higher head height values compared to solar powered pumps. To work out exactly what size pump youneed will depend on the height of the waterwheel and how much flow is required to turn the blades and create movement.

A small submersible pump is included for convenience and has been fitted to easily power the wheel by pumping water to a small outlet in the head of the watermill. The pump will require electricity to work (6″ length cable), so you would need to make sure you have a power outlet handy to get things running. Finally, the wheel is safe for fish ponds and wildlife ponds thanks to it’s oil-free bearings and natural wood coating. Overall, a great little water wheel which would be perfect as decoration in a small water garden or small goldfish pond. Overall, a great hassle-free water wheel kit crafted from high quality wood, non-toxic materials, and with the addition of a water pump ready for operation. Although you have less flexibility in terms of design, the water wheel is a good choice if you just want a fancy decoration without the added fuss of construction. However, for a 5 foot water wheel which benefits from 500+ GPH of water pressure, a small external pump may be more energy efficiency in the long term.Overshot wheels are another common type of pond waterwheel design, being more efficient than undershot but more difficult to install and get moving. These wheels can achieve up to an 80% efficiency with specialist design, but the height of the wheel and diameter of the blades are directly proportional to power generation. This means you often need to go BIG to achieve decent power generation, making them sometimes non-practical compared to other eco-power methods. For decorative purposes, overshot wheels can look great and will have plenty of movement if installed with a quality pump with decent flow rate and head height values. Most water wheel kits will be an overshot type as they’re easier to keep moving when the water framework is installed correctly. Water Wheel Powered Pond Pumps – What Should You Choose? Submersible ponds are placed underwater, making them convenient for “undershot” wheels, but can also easily power “overshot” designs, too. The wheels are all overshot designs, so will require water flow to enter from the top of the wheel for best operation. The smallest wheels (15″) can be powered easily with solar pumps, small submersible pumps, or even a garden hose. The large wheels, such as the 48″ wheel, would require a stronger pump which can maintain higher water pressures at up to 1 foot of head height (height of water wheel). Although these are approximate values, we’d recommend a pump ranging from 400-600 GPH for the largest wheels to ensure smooth movement and the best aesthetic.
